Julie Dare is a scholar working on General Health Professions, Health and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Julie Dare has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 416 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in General Health Professions, 10 papers in Health and 10 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in Julie Dare's work include Health disparities and outcomes (9 papers), Migration, Aging, and Tourism Studies (7 papers) and Geriatric Care and Nursing Homes (5 papers). Julie Dare is often cited by papers focused on Health disparities and outcomes (9 papers), Migration, Aging, and Tourism Studies (7 papers) and Geriatric Care and Nursing Homes (5 papers). Julie Dare collaborates with scholars based in Australia, Netherlands and Denmark. Julie Dare's co-authors include Leesa Costello, Celia Wilkinson, Ruth Marquis, Marie‐Louise McDermott, Lesley Andrew, Robert J. Donovan, Steve Allsop, Ken Robinson, Helen Monks and Lelia Green and has published in prestigious journals such as Australasian Journal of Paramedicine, BMC Medical Research Methodology and Sex Roles.
